What is a subscription?

With a subscription, you pay to access content from an app or service for a period of time. For example, you might subscribe to a video streaming service on a monthly basis. Subscriptions automatically renew unless you cancel them. Learn about the types of subscriptions and other in-app purchases.

If you signed up for a free or discounted trial subscription and you don’t want to renew it, cancel it at least 24 hours before the trial ends. Learn more

How to cancel an App Store subscription on iPhone or iPad

  1. Launch the Settings app.
  2. Tap iTunes & App Store.
  3. Tap on your Apple ID.Open Settings, then tap iTunes & App Store, then tap your Apple ID
  4. Tap View Apple ID when the pop up window appears.
  5. Enter your Apple ID password or fingerprint ID when prompted.
  6. Tap Subscriptions.Tap View Apple ID, then tap Subscriptions
  7. Tap the Subscription you want to cancel.
  8. Tap Cancel Subscription.
  9. Tap Confirm when prompted to confirm that you want to cancel your subscription.Tap a subscription, then tap Cancel Subscription

After your current period ends, whether it is part of a free trial or a regular recurring subscription, iTunes will no longer bill you for that subscription.

How to resubscribe to a service you canceled

Want to resubscribe to a service you once canceled? Apple keeps your past subscriptions on record, so you can always re-add them at a later time (if still available).

  1. Launch the Settings app.
  2. Tap iTunes & App Store.
  3. Tap on your Apple ID.Open Settings, then tap iTunes & App Store, then tap your Apple ID
  4. Tap View Apple ID when the pop up window appears.
  5. Enter your Apple ID password or fingerprint ID when prompted.
  6. Tap Subscriptions.Tap View Apple ID, then tap Subscriptions
  7. Scroll down to Expired.
  8. Tap the Subscription you want to renew.
  9. Tap the payment option for which you want to resubscribe.
  10. Enter your Apple ID password or fingerprint ID when prompted.Tap a subscription, then tap a renewal option

When you resubscribe, you will be charged the payment you agreed to and your subscription will automatically renew until you cancel it again.

What to do if you can’t cancel your subscription

If you see a subscription in your Active subscriptions listing, but don’t see the button to cancel when you tap on it, it means you’ve already triggered the cancelation but the subscription period hasn’t expired yet. You can confirm this by noting the date below the subscription. It will read, Expires [date]. If you were still paying for the subscription, it would read Renews [date] instead.

If you don’t see your subscription listed in the Subscription section at all, it means you have to cancel it directly from the source.

What to do if you don’t see the subscription that you’re looking for

If you subscribed with a different Apple ID

You might have been signed in with a different Apple ID when you originally subscribed. Sign in with that Apple ID and check to see if your subscriptions are billed to that account.

Change or cancel a family member’s subscriptions

A Family Sharing organizer can’t manage subscriptions for other family members. Ask your family members to view, change, or cancel their subscriptions from their own devices or when they are signed in with their own Apple ID. You can also use Ask to Buy or Restrictions to control what kids buy.
